Transfer: Man Utd star signs for another club ahead of Premier League clash with Wolves -

Manchester United have confirmed that midfielder, Ethan Hamilton, left the club on Friday to join Southend United on a season-long loan.

The Red Devils made this known in a statement on the club’s official website on Friday.

The statement reads: “Manchester United prospect Ethan Hamilton has joined Southend United on loan for the 2019/20 season.

“The 20-year-old midfielder will hope to gain further first-team experience under manager Kevin Bond at Roots Hall, after impressing on loan at another League One club, Rochdale, last season.

“The Academy product enjoyed a successful stint with The Dale in the second half of last term, scoring four goals in fourteen appearances.

“Hamilton is the sixth player to make a temporary move away from United during the window, which closes on 2 September for League One and League Two clubs. The process enables our young players to benefit from facing senior opposition on a regular basis.

“Good luck to Ethan for his loan spell at Southend.”

Man United will take on Wolves on Monday in their next Premier League fixture.
